提交 15ca3f5d authored 作者: Serhij S's avatar Serhij S

cancel jobs ci

上级 e9fc19db
......@@ -11,18 +11,27 @@ env:
jobs:
test: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o test
run: cargo test --verbose --all-features --all-targets
fmt: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o fmt
run: cargo fmt --check
clippy: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o clippy
......@@ -40,18 +49,27 @@ jobs:
-A clippy::large_futures
derive-test: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o test
run: cd roboplc-derive && cargo test --verbose --all-features --all-targets
derive-fmt: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o fmt
run: cd roboplc-derive && cargo fmt --check
derive-clippy:
runs-on: ubuntu-latest
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
steps:
- uses: actions/checkout@v3
- name: cargo clippy
......
Markdown 格式
0%
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论